According to annual expense…

According to annual expense forms submitted by both schools to the NCAA, obtained by MLive via a public records request, Michigan has outspent Ohio State by a more than 50 percent margin under Harbaugh when it comes to recruiting expenses. From 2015 to 2018, Michigan spent a total of more than $4.7 million to OSU’s $2.954 million.


The gap was no larger than in 2017, when Michigan spent nearly twice as much as Ohio State on recruiting, $1,559,796 to OSU’s $773,163. Michigan’s recruiting class in 2018 ranked 22nd nationally, compared to Ohio State’s No. 2-ranked class, according to 247Sports.
